Nudism, or naturism, has a history that dates back to the early 20th century, emerging as a movement that advocates for a return to nature and the rejection of materialism. In Brazil, and specifically in Rio de Janeiro, nudism found a welcoming environment, especially on some of its famous beaches like Praia de Ponta Negra and more discreetly in certain clubs and resorts. The acceptance and popularity of nudism in Brazil can be attributed to the country's progressive stance on social issues and its celebration of the human body's natural state.

: Despite Brazil's reputation for sensual celebrations, public nudity is generally considered a misdemeanor (Article 233 of the Penal Code) outside of designated areas.

: The law explicitly permits complete nudity within legally designated naturist zones. In these specific areas, clothing is optional or prohibited, creating a regulated environment for practicing nudism. Abricó Beach: Rio’s Legal Naturist Paradise
